This market resolves based on the official result of Map 1 once that map is completed in the scheduled CCT Europe Series #17 match; if the map is not played or the event is postponed, settlement follows the hosting platform's (KALSHI) resolution rules.
Settlement uses the official match result reported by the event organizers: the team that wins after overtime (per the competition's overtime rules) is considered the map winner.
This market covers only Map 1 between Lazer Cats and Leo Team; outcomes on subsequent maps are handled by separate markets.
